Transaction 8258288e14a65c18dcd1df909a57bcde239c68ec7c43219ce580fdf76fb18096
1 Input
1 Output
-
8258288e14a65c18dcd1df909a57bcde239c68ec7c43219ce580fdf76fb18096:0
- value
- 450253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e58b877e1eddc9a75451f7be2d23568924499a9 OP_EQUAL
- address
- 35v5HnJTpMzcTdxA2XLntMD9Gub8ZLKud6